Highly Credentialed Treatment Team
What sets Muir Wood apart isn’t treatment alone—it’s the precision of our teamwork. Every morning, psychiatrists, therapists, nurses, teachers, and recovery counselors meet to review each teen’s progress, cross-check clinical data, and adapt treatment plans in real time. That collaboration means academic instructors know how therapy themes are evolving, and therapists understand where a student is excelling or struggling in class. It’s a system built on accountability and alignment—so care feels coordinated rather than compartmentalized. Through that structure, teens experience consistency, parents feel informed, and outcomes last long after discharge.

What to Expect: A Day in the Life
Routine builds confidence. At Muir Wood Teen’s Fresno campus, each day follows a steady rhythm that gives teens the structure they need to heal, focus, and reconnect with who they are. Our days balance clinical care with academics and restorative time outdoors—because consistency is what helps progress stick.
Programming, offered 3–4 afternoons per week, includes:
Morning — Structure, focus, and school
- Begin the day with breakfast and quiet support from our residential team.
- Daily meditation and goal-setting help your teen start with clarity and intention.
- Transportation to the central treatment hub, where the morning centers on learning and accountability.
- 3 hours of accredited academics with credentialed teachers who coordinate directly with your teen’s school or enroll them in a supported online curriculum to keep coursework current.
Afternoon — Therapy, growth, and skill-building
- Individual and group therapy sessions build self-awareness, communication, and relapse-prevention skills.
- Family therapy occurs weekly, ensuring home and treatment stay aligned.
- Experiential therapy—art, mindfulness, outdoor walks—keeps teens active and connected to the environment. Movement between therapy spaces and outdoor areas helps teens practice regulation through motion and grounding.
- Movement between therapy spaces and outdoor areas helps teens practice regulation through motion and grounding.
Evening — Reflection and reset
- Return to the residence for a family-style dinner and relaxed downtime.
- Evening reflection groups close the day with gratitude, accountability, and goal-setting for tomorrow.
- Quiet evening routines, hygiene, and sleep are all supported by 24/7 staff supervision.
- Gender-at-birth housing promotes safety and focus while maintaining an inclusive, affirming environment for every teen.
Weekends — Experience and connection
- Saturday: A lighter structure blending therapeutic groups with recreation and team activities.
- Sunday: Outdoor excursions—such as hiking, rock climbing, or local adventures—help teens apply recovery tools in real-world settings and rediscover joy in connection.
*Some individual and family therapy sessions will take place Tuesday and Friday between 4:00-7:00 PM.
